## Environments: Quillpress Rendering Pipeline

Quillpress converts authored markdown into sanitized HTML for the Hartleby docs portal. We run three environments: sandbox renders against synthetic fixtures, staging mirrors production content hourly, and production serves live traffic from the Verdenne cluster. New team members should note that extension plugins differ per environment, so a document rendering cleanly in sandbox may still fail in staging. Each environment loads the configuration values listed below.

deployment values, hafop-fahag:
wenael:
  pin: 9737
  metrics_host: metrics.wenael.lumicsys.internal
  tenant: holwyn
  seal: seal_b99b9847

**Ticket: Order-cutoff rule change — Crumbline Bakery app**

We're moving the daily order cutoff from 6pm to 4pm and need security eyes on the new scheduled job, since it touches payment holds. Nothing scary, but it does run with elevated permissions. Please review and sign off. The requester is listed below.

approver of hahaf-hahaf = Druion Druius Kasax Eliox

Hi Marek, quick handover before I'm off. The key cabinet for the pool cars has moved from reception to the small alcove by the print room at Dalverton House. Contractors picking up a vehicle should sign the clipboard on the cabinet door first. The cabinet itself needs the usual pass to open, so use the one below.

badge for fawep-fahaf: bdg-GSSZJ-7